Under general supervision, provides medical care and treatment to patients according to policies, procedures, protocol and patient needs.
Duties: This position may be organizationally located in Tohono O'odham Nation Sells Hospital or in any TONHC health center. The incumbent works under the general supervision of the Clinical Director, who provides administrative supervision. Incumbent functions with considerable independence during the course of patient care. Works as a primary provider of medical care at the Tohono O'odham Nation Sells Hospital and any other TONHC health center, where the supervising physician may be at a location some distance away. The supervising physician reviews work performance on a periodic basis.
Qualifications: Minimum Qualifications: • Physician Assistant degree from a United States physician assistant program approved by a recognized accrediting body in the year of applicant's graduation. • Certified by the National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ants (NCCPA). • Licensed as a Physician Assistant. • Two years of experience in medical care and treatment or an equivalent combination of training, education, and work experience which demonstrates the ability to perform the duties of this position. Licenses, Certifications, Special Requirements: • Must possess and maintain a permanent, full, and unrestricted license to practice medicine in a State, District of Columbia, Commonwealth of Puerto Rico or a territory of the United States. • Upon recommendation for hire a criminal background and National FBI fingerprint check is required to determine suitability for hire. • Must possess and maintain a valid driver's license, (no DUIs or major traffic citations within the last three years). • Must submit a 39-month driving record with the employment application. • Must meet the Tohono O'odham Nation tribal tribal employer's insurance requirements to receive a driver's permit to operate program vehicles. • Based on the department's needs, incumbent(s) may be required to demonstrate fluency in both the Tohono O'odham Language and English as a condition of employment.
